Portfolio Manager


Are you an established Key Account Manager who is looking for the next step?


Motivated by finding the next potential product that hits a gap in the market?


Having supported the growth of this business for a number of years, we are now supporting the hire of a brand new Portfolio Manager, who will be tasked with identifying brand new opportunities to take niche generic alternatives to market.


Given that this business has doubled in size over recent years and their portfolio of products is consistently increasing, this has become an essential role to support the team.


You will be focused on generating new possibilities and also working on inbound leads for products that are not yet available on the market but could have a place. The challenge will be to identify the best products through engaging with your network and working with key data and metrics in order to present appropriate business cases.


This role will be hybrid, with the office based days working out of the head office in Surrey.


What you need:

  • Minimum of 5+ years in pharmaceutical sales – although it will likely be more in order to really demonstrate an understanding of the product ranges and potential opportunities
  • You must have an established and recent network within the primary care market across the UK
  • The ability to take a hands on approach in putting together business cases
  • Track record of influencing key stakeholder relationships
  • Understanding of the ABPI code of practice and its application
  • Project management experience and skills are desirable
